Can routine maintenance really prevent breakdowns?
Often, yes. Many emergency failures trace back to clogged condenser coils, tired door gaskets, or a slow drain line, all of which a technician can catch early. Addressing them during a routine visit is far cheaper and less stressful than an unexpected holiday outage.
